• Once you are officially scheduled as part of the series, a Project Coordinator will be assigned to secure materials needed in the development of various production elements which includes completed participant profile form, product literature, artwork, and 3 donated samples of the product, if appropriate. Also, we recommend that any artwork and company logos are sent via CD/DVD, Zip disk, Transparencies, or E-mail all in hi-resolution format (10-15 days).

• The Scheduling Fee is your only financial commitment to QP. This confirms your timely involvement in the QP project, grants you topical exclusivity, and helps to offset some of the pre-production costs of the project. QP is responsible for all other costs associated with production, Media Placement, Print Advertising and the Internet. Private funding, sponsorships and advertising sales revenues enable QP to fund the program. (Fee Due within 30 days)

 • Once QP receives all form submissions, our writing team will develop a press release announcing the relationship. The press release will be placed on the News Link section of our QP Website, and sent to the top 100 newspapers across the country. The assigned writers will also begin to develop a first draft of your segment script. Both press release and segment script will require your approval prior to production and distribution of the Program. (30-60 days)

• Your Project Coordinator will notify you of the shoot date, times, and location. QP will furnish a complete production team to cover all aspects of the production including but not limited to script writing, field production, high-end digital equipment, lighting, camera operators, grip, producers director, graphics, music, voice-overs, program editing, on-camera talent and secured distribution. All production will take place at an appropriate location, in Dade, Broward, and Palm Beach County at QP’s sole expense. You will be responsible for travel arrangements to the shoot if you desire to attend. (60-90 days)

• Producers work hand-in-hand with editors and graphic artists to combine elements for completing the final edit. QP’s post-production includes, but is not limited to: music, animation, graphics, voice-overs, and other forms of final editing. Because of edit scheduling, it is not possible to have companies present during the editing session. (90-120 days) • Once the segment is approved to air, then the producers will position the segment in a program to air in selected TV markets. You will receive a media schedule of the program airings.
